Looking for the Best Payment Gateway? Here’s How to Choose the Right One

Stax

Credit and debit cards, digital wallets , ACH transfers , and other digital payments have become the norm. To accept electronic payment methods fast and securely, you need a payment gateway. Its the bridge between your customers preferred payment methods and business cash flow.

Everything You Need to Know About PCI Compliance for Credit Card Processing

Stax

Failing to comply with the Payment Card Industry Data Security Standard can have a number of severe consequences for a business. These include penalties, legal repurcussions, and the revocation of credit card processing privileges. PCI DSS stands for “Payment Card Industry Data Security Standards.”
